2.0
7 May 2019

Great Idea, bad execution.

Anonymous employee
Recommend
CEO approval
Business outlook

Pros

The product - Has the potential to be an industry defining tool - On the surface, the product shows well and clearly demonstrates value The Company - Potential to be remote can be great if its for you - Healthcare (and dental) premiums are free if you're single - The industry itself is very interesting if you dive in

Cons

The product - No disrepsect to QA or Dev, but the platform works correctly about 10% of the time - Once you dig even an inch deep, the technical flaws are so disruptive that it is difficult to get any lasting value after the first couple of "play throughs". - Requirments are mostly driven by 1 or 2 customers, which greatly skews the UX in one direction. The Company - Upper to mid management changes are constant and very disruptive. Prepare to constantly have priorities, goals, objectives, overall direction shifted every 4 months. - Career path/growth was non-existent. Ambition was seldom rewarded. - Sub par benefits overall, base pay was about average.
